    There are two other ways  you could use:

    Way A

    1. In the Tool Options under Layout click on All Grid to put the two designs side by side
    2. Use the Move Tool to drag the object or word from one design to the other

     

    Way B

     

            1. Use the Move Tool to drag the object or word to the Tab of the other design

            2. when the tab highlights drag the object or word down into the design
